some parts can be purchased depending on whats needed..

outer and inner plates, jockey wheels and set screws can be replaced but the main body i think can not.. the other big IF is if shimano has them in stock, i'd also imagine that they will be closing for a few days aover xmas so get ya chops on ASAP about parts tomorrow

Probably a stupid question, but are you sure it's not just the hanger?

They can look pretty messed up if it's attached to a mangled hanger.
